What You Do Today

Serve as the central communication hub — updating agents, lenders, title companies, inspectors, and clients on status, needs, and changes. Manage the constant flow of questions and updates.

AI That Applies

Communication AI drafts status updates, generates party-specific summaries from transaction data, and provides chatbot-style responses to common questions about transaction status.

What Changes

Routine status inquiries are handled automatically. AI generates weekly status emails from transaction data, freeing you for the communications that require human judgment.

What Stays

Managing the emotional dynamics — the anxious first-time buyer, the frustrated agent, the difficult negotiation about repair credits. These require your people skills, not automated updates.
